How to Use the Scientific Calculator
- Enter numbers and operators: Use the keypad or keyboard to input numbers and basic operators such as +, -, ×, and ÷.
- Apply scientific functions: Select functions like sin, cos, tan, log, ln, square, cube, or square root.
- Set angle mode if needed: Toggle between RAD and DEG before running trigonometric calculations.
- Calculate and review output: Press equals to compute the result. Use reset or backspace to adjust input quickly.
Functions Available
- Arithmetic: addition, subtraction, multiplication, and division.
- Trigonometry: sin, cos, and tan with RAD/DEG mode.
- Advanced math: log, ln, square, cube, and square root.
- Constants: pi and Euler's number (e).
